Meeting Rooms
South Valley has one meeting room that will hold a maximum of 32 people. Policy, rules and required forms for using the meeting room may be found at Meeting and Study Rooms as well as a list of meeting rooms at other branches.
To view availability online, see our online booking form.
Study Rooms
South Valley has two study rooms that will hold a maximum of four people each. A study room may be reserved up to one week in advance for no more than two hours per person/group a day. Check in at the Information Desk with your library card to gain access to the study room.

We are a Fiction to Go location! What is Fiction to Go? The Friends for the Public Library sells slightly used, recently published fiction titles for $2 for hardbacks and $1 for paperbacks. Like all funds that our Friends receive, all proceeds from Fiction to Go sales benefit the Public Library!
Bilingual Computer Classes adults and teens
One-on-one class focuses on learning beginning computer skills such as navigating the Internet, typing a Word document or creating an email account. Saturday at 10 a.m. Participants must have a library card in good standing, registration required, call 505-877-5170.
Every Child Ready to Read Preschool Storytime families
Join in the fun with stories, songs, puppets and more that encourage development of early literacy skills in young children, using the guidelines from the Every Child Ready to Read program. Meets every Wednesday at 10:15 a.m. Weekly Preschool Storytime targeted for ages 3-5.
Lego Club children ages 4+
Come build as a team or work on your own creation during our monthly club. Please leave your own Lego at home. Please bring a camera to remember the creations, as the Lego's live at the library and cannot be taken home. Meets the 1st and 3rd Friday of every month.
South Valley Book Club adults
Come and join the fun reading and discussing a variety of contemporary fiction. Book Club meets monthly, third Saturday at noon. See the full events calendar for what we'll be discussing at each meeting.
